Mamata Banerjee, West Bengal chief minister yesterday through her tweet slammed the Government for planning to present the Union Budget on 1st February. On this day, across many parts of Indai and especially in West Bengal Saraswati Puja is celebrated.

She tweeted, "Feb 1 is Saraswati Pujo. This special day for the goddess of learning is a big day celebrated in schools, colleges, homes, clubs ".

Why don't we celebrate Saraswati Pujo in a big way instead of presenting Union Budget on Feb 1. Do Saraswati bandana & not YOUR bandana, she wrote in another tweet.

In the last tweet she wrote "We worship Ma Saraswati and celebrate in a special way in every school, college, university, home. Everywhere.Feb 1 is a State Govt holiday".
